Yes you've guessed correctly...I've managed to replace the screen and it all works perfectly well. My main concern was taking the back off...course it won't come off as it's made from one piece of metal/aluminum!?

I used the little plastic pic and the little metal sharp chisel tool to carefully and slowly take off the front screen which came off fairly easy helped with the hair dryer. It was a lot harder putting everything back in but patience played a big part in doing this.
